First published in The Last of the Trunk Och Brev I Urval, Paradox Entertainment, where it appears in a Howard letter to Tevis Clyde Smith, undated ("Salaam: / Skulls against the Dawn / Oh, who comes...").
This poem is very similar to Howard's poem "Skulls over Judah", with only a few word changes.
